Transaction 87629c40e24b0919abc8379796e34371a60e082798ab57f48a795f34133c4229
1 Input
1 Output
-
87629c40e24b0919abc8379796e34371a60e082798ab57f48a795f34133c4229:0
- value
- 20915
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c2be9411d9e5edb9ab04907bcfc4fedd0650f307 OP_EQUAL
- address
- 3KSjKNt18qLubaRvmF9pWEdbs1yzofStbY